Are you keen to work with students and teaching staff to support an excellent learning experience and student attainment? Do you have a strong customer service focus and administrative experience? Birkbeck, University of London, is seeking a Programme Administrator to join us in 2026. 

Birkbeck celebrated its 200th year and student experience is key to our next century. As Programme Administrator, within the Faculty of Humanities and Social Sciences, you will be part of a team supporting a diverse group of students and teaching staff in the delivery of academic programmes.

As Programme Administrator, you will work closely with academic staff, and other professional support staff, and will:

  • Support the delivery programmes of study, dealing effectively with college processes, systems and procedures.
  • Address student queries and concerns sympathetically and effectively, in all cases, following college policies and procedures to ensure a consistent and high-quality student experience.
  • Actively support student success and wellbeing, ensuring students have the resources and guidance they need.
  • Provide administrative support as well as supporting Faculty activities.

To be successful as a Programme Administrator, you will:

  • Be flexible and able to work independently and as part of a team on a variety of projects, using strong organisational skills.
  • Be able to work collaboratively and cultivate excellent working relationships.
  • Possess excellent communication skills, attention to detail, and experience of administration, preferably within an educational setting.
  • Be comfortable using a variety of electronic systems (e.g. Microsoft Office 365, Teams, SITS student records, Moodle etc), although training will be provided.
